Subject: Memtrace cut-over complete

Team,

Cut-over to Memtrace v2 for GPU memory profiling finished last night. Old v1 agents are disabled; any tickets referencing v1 dashboards should be closed as resolved-by-migration. Sampling overhead is now under 2% and allocation traces include kernel names. Known gap: profiles older than 30 days were not migrated. Point customers at the v2 docs for setup questions. For reference when troubleshooting, the agent now runs with the following configuration.

settings of bagaf-bawip:
[aldax]
port = 5000
region = south-4
host = aldax.brasklabs.corp
team = brivan
timeout_ms = 2000
retries = 2

TICKET-2087: Connection failures when the Crumwell storefront evaluates the 2 p.m. order cutoff. The cutoff check queries the bakery schedule table directly, and the pool exhausts under lunch traffic, so late orders slip through. Short-term fix: raise the pool size and add a retry. To reproduce locally, point your client at the following.

database URL for kahif-fahaf: redis://eliax_svc:yN@db-bcc9.ordinhq.internal:5432/aldok

## Deployment notes — payroll export v4

Quick context for review: Ledgerline's payroll export moved from fixed-width to the new columnar format, and downstream at Brightpool Benefits can't parse both at once. So we're deploying behind a flag — old format stays the default until their importer ships. The cutover job rewrites the last two pay periods so reconciliation doesn't break. Rollback is just flipping the flag back; exports are idempotent. The deploy picks up these values from the environment.

config for bawef-tajof:
RALMIR_PIN=7092
RALMIR_METRICS_HOST=metrics.ralmir.paliqcorp.corp
RALMIR_LOG_LEVEL=error
RALMIR_TENANT=tamix

## Service Accounts — Reset Flow Revamp

The revamped password reset flow in Corvessa now routes all reset emails through the Mailpath dispatch service under a dedicated service account, rather than individual team credentials. New team members should never reuse personal tokens for dispatch calls. The service account's permissions are limited to send-only operations on the reset template. Configure your local environment using the key below.

API key for kajeg-tajop: qvz3-w1m